SPICe briefings Date published: 15 January 2019

Scottish Government infrastructure investment - Type of revenue finance: Network Rail borrowing

RAB has been used to finance £687 million of investment in capital rail projects completed since 2007. The latest project pipeline suggests RAB will finance £1.5 billion worth of capital rail projects currently in construction.
